#6695d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6695d9 is composed of 40% red, 58.4%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53% cyan, 31.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 215.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 62.5%. #6695d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#002bb3.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#6695d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6695d9 has RGB values of R:102, G:149,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6723033.

Shades and Tints of #6695d9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6695d9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999ea6 is the less saturated color, while #418efe is the most saturated one.
